What is Cosmetic Third-Party Manufacturing?

Cosmetic third-party manufacturing, also known as contract manufacturing, is the process where a company outsources the production of its cosmetic products to another company that specializes in manufacturing. This allows brands to create their own unique products without having to manage the entire production process in-house. The third-party manufacturer is responsible for producing the products as per the specifications provided by the brand, which could include the formulation, packaging, labeling, and even shipping.

Benefits of Cosmetic Third-Party Manufacturing

1.     Cost Efficiency:

o    One of the primary advantages of third-party manufacturing is cost efficiency. Setting up a manufacturing unit involves a significant investment in machinery, equipment, skilled labor, and raw materials. By outsourcing to a third-party manufacturer, companies can avoid these initial costs and reduce overheads.

2.     Access to Expertise:

o    Cosmetic third-party manufacturers possess specialized knowledge and experience in producing high-quality products. They stay updated with the latest industry trends, technological advancements, and regulatory requirements, ensuring that the products are not only effective but also compliant with all relevant regulations.

3.     Focus on Core Business:

o    Outsourcing production allows companies to concentrate on their core competencies, such as marketing, branding, and customer engagement. This can lead to more effective business strategies and a stronger market presence.

4.     Scalability:

o    Third-party manufacturing provides flexibility and scalability, enabling businesses to increase or decrease production based on market demand. This is particularly beneficial for companies that experience seasonal variations in demand or want to test new products without committing to large-scale production.

5.     Customization:

o    Third-party manufacturers often offer a wide range of customization options, allowing brands to create unique products that align with their brand identity. From formulation to packaging, companies can tailor every aspect of the product to meet their specific needs.

Challenges in Cosmetic Third-Party Manufacturing

While third-party manufacturing offers numerous benefits, it also comes with its own set of challenges:

1.     Quality Control:

o    Ensuring consistent product quality can be challenging when outsourcing production. It is crucial to choose a reputable manufacturer with stringent quality control processes in place.

2.     Intellectual Property:

o    Sharing product formulations and designs with a third-party manufacturer can raise concerns about intellectual property protection. Companies must have solid legal agreements in place to safeguard their proprietary information.

3.     Communication:

o    Effective communication between the brand and the manufacturer is vital to ensure that the final product meets the desired specifications. Miscommunication can lead to delays, errors, and compromised product quality.

How to Choose the Right Cosmetic Third-Party Manufacturer

Selecting the right third-party manufacturer is a critical decision that can significantly impact your brand’s success. Here are some key factors to consider:

1.     Reputation and Experience:

o    Research the manufacturer’s background, including their experience in the industry, client testimonials, and track record of delivering high-quality products.

2.     Compliance and Certifications:

o    Ensure that the manufacturer complies with all relevant regulations and holds necessary certifications, such as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) and ISO standards.

3.     Capability and Capacity:

o    Assess the manufacturer’s production capabilities, including their ability to handle large orders, customization requests, and potential future growth.

4.     Transparency and Communication:

o    Choose a manufacturer that values transparency and maintains open lines of communication. This is essential for building a strong partnership and ensuring smooth production processes.

5.     Pricing and Terms:

o    Evaluate the manufacturer’s pricing structure and contract terms to ensure they align with your budget and business goals.
